Basic Concepts
Hexagonal Flange Head Cap Screws are designed with a hexagonal head and a flanged base, which offers a larger surface area for distribution of clamping force. This design enhances the screw’s ability to resist loosening under vibration and dynamic loads, making it suitable for demanding applications in the automotive industry. These screws are commonly used in engine mounts, chassis assemblies, and structural reinforcements where robust fastening is required.

Key Features
This part features a hexagonal flange head design, which allows for easy installation and removal using standard tools. It is composed of high-strength materials, typically alloy steel, which provides excellent tensile strength and resistance to wear. The flanged base distributes clamping force more effectively, reducing the risk of damage to attached components. Additionally, the screw may include features such as a zinc-plated finish to enhance corrosion resistance.

Troubleshooting and Maintenance
Common issues with this part may include loosening, corrosion, or damage. Regular inspection and maintenance are recommended to identify and address these issues promptly. Ensuring proper torque during installation and applying appropriate protective coatings can help prevent corrosion. Replacement of damaged screws is crucial to maintain the integrity of the fastened components.
Installation Guidelines
Proper installation of this part involves several steps to ensure a secure and reliable fastening. Begin by cleaning the mating surfaces to remove any debris or contaminants. Use the appropriate torque specifications provided by the manufacturer to tighten the screw, ensuring it is neither over-tightened nor under-tightened. Recommended tools include a torque wrench and a socket or spanner compatible with the hexagonal head. Following these guidelines will help achieve a robust and lasting fastening solution.
